alloc_device_t স্ট্রাকট রেফারেন্স

alloc_device_t স্ট্রাকট রেফারেন্স

#include < gralloc.h >

ডেটা ক্ষেত্র

struct hw_device_t সাধারণ
int(* alloc )(struct alloc_device_t *dev, int w, int h, int বিন্যাস, int ব্যবহার, buffer_handle_t *হ্যান্ডেল, int * স্ট্রাইড)
int(* বিনামূল্যে )(struct alloc_device_t *dev, buffer_handle_t হ্যান্ডেল)
অকার্যকর(* ডাম্প )(struct alloc_device_t *dev, char *buff, int buff_len)
অকার্যকর * সংরক্ষিত_প্রোক [৭]

বিস্তারিত বিবরণ

প্রতিটি ডিভাইসের ডেটা স্ট্রাকচার অবশ্যই hw_device_t দিয়ে শুরু হতে হবে এবং তারপরে মডিউল নির্দিষ্ট পাবলিক পদ্ধতি এবং বৈশিষ্ট্যগুলি অনুসরণ করবে৷

gralloc.h ফাইলের 326 লাইনে সংজ্ঞা।

ফিল্ড ডকুমেন্টেশন

int(* alloc)(struct alloc_device_t *dev, int w, int h, int ফরম্যাট, int ব্যবহার, buffer_handle_t *হ্যান্ডেল, int *স্ট্রাইড)

gralloc.h ফাইলের 343 লাইনে সংজ্ঞা।

struct hw_device_t common

gralloc.h ফাইলের 327 লাইনে সংজ্ঞা।

void(* ডাম্প)(struct alloc_device_t *dev, char *buff, int buff_len)

gralloc.h ফাইলের 364 লাইনে সংজ্ঞা।

int(* বিনামূল্যে)(struct alloc_device_t *dev, buffer_handle_t হ্যান্ডেল)

gralloc.h ফাইলের 357 লাইনে সংজ্ঞা।

void* reserved_proc[7]

gralloc.h ফাইলের 366 লাইনে সংজ্ঞা।


এই কাঠামোর জন্য ডকুমেন্টেশন নিম্নলিখিত ফাইল থেকে তৈরি করা হয়েছিল:
  • hardware/libhardware/include/hardware/ gralloc.h